Automotive Glass Installers and Repairers Salary in Maine
Ranked #17 of 45 · ME
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)
About 80% of automotive glass installers and repairerss in Maine earn between $41,350 and $64,040.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ean automotive glass installers and repairers salary in Maine is $51,180, about 1.5% above the U.S. average ($50,430). That works out to roughly $25/hr at 2,080 hours per year.

Frequently Asked Questions
How much do automotive glass installers and repairers make in Maine?
The median automotive glass installers and repairers salary in Maine is $47,270 per year (mean $51,180), and about 80% earn between $41,350 and $64,040.
How much do automotive glass installers and repairers make per hour in Maine?
Roughly $25 per hour, based on a mean annual wage of $51,180 and 2,080 work hours per year.
Is Maine a high-paying state for automotive glass installers and repairers?
Maine ranks #17 of 45 states for automotive glass installers and repairers pay. Its mean salary of $51,180 is about 1.5% above the U.S. average of $50,430.
